French cinema fete coming to Phuket

A poster advertising the French Thai Cultural Festival, which runs from February 2 to March 29 this year and hits Phuket on February 13.

PHUKET: -- French film enthusiasts will be in for a treat next month, when the French Thai Cultural Festival "La Fête" hits Phuket with free showings of five acclaimed movies at the Prince of Songkla University Phuket Campus.

The five films, all with subtitles in English, will be:

In Mom’s Head (Comedy / 2007 / Directed by Carine Tardieu)

Me and My Sister (Comedy / 2004 / Directed by Alexandra Leclère)

My Uncle (Comedy / 1958 / Directed by Jacques Tati)

Trouble at Timpeltill (Comedy / 2008 / Directed by Nicolas Bary)

Mice and Mite Drama (Drama 2004 / Directed by Jeanne Labrune)

Now in its second consecutive year, La Fête includes events all over Thailand: Chiang Mai, Chiang Rai, Hua Hin, Koh Samui, Phuket, and for the first time Khon Kaen.

The showings run from February 13 to 17, starting at 6:30pm nightly.
